Protecting your business

At Virtual HQ, we want all our clients to be safe in the knowledge that their business is associated with a premium commercial address - in an active business environment, amongst other reputable companies. Our Anti-Money Laundering (AML) checks make sure that Virtual HQ complies with regulations while protecting our customers and partners from any fraudulent activity.

Compliance
Compliance

All of our premises are registered and supervised under 2017 Money Laundering Regulations.

Is Somerset a good place to do business?

With a strong local economy, with lots of economic activity and low unemployment levels, Somerset is a solid choice when it comes to choosing your business location. Traditionally focused in agriculture, the region has grown from strength to strength and now boosts tens of thousands of businesses from multiple industries across the county. With continued economic investment and growth plans, Somerset is an exciting place for businesses to be.
